Which imaging modality is commonly used to assess the thickness of the retinal nerve fiber layer (RNFL)?

  1. Fundus photography

  2. Optical coherence tomography (OCT)

  3. Scanning laser ophthalmoscopy (SLO)

  4. Heidelberg retinal tomography (HRT)

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

Optical coherence tomography (OCT) is a non-invasive imaging technique that uses low-coherence interferometry to generate cross-sectional images of the retina, including the retinal nerve fiber layer (RNFL). OCT allows for the measurement of RNFL thickness, which is important in the diagnosis and monitoring of glaucoma and other optic nerve disorders.

Which imaging modality is commonly used to evaluate the choroidal thickness and detect choroidal abnormalities?

  1. Fundus photography

  2. Optical coherence tomography (OCT)

  3. Scanning laser ophthalmoscopy (SLO)

  4. Enhanced depth imaging optical coherence tomography (EDI-OCT)

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

Enhanced depth imaging optical coherence tomography (EDI-OCT) is a specialized OCT technique that allows for deeper penetration into the choroid, providing detailed images of the choroidal layers and structures. EDI-OCT is useful in evaluating choroidal thickness, detecting choroidal abnormalities, and diagnosing conditions such as central serous chorioretinopathy and age-related macular degeneration.
